Transaction 2ea6131bede1b69cf541366f7f0a9623ce162da24787bdb51b9d055454d4ac08
1 Input
1 Output
-
2ea6131bede1b69cf541366f7f0a9623ce162da24787bdb51b9d055454d4ac08:0
- value
- 69627831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 47464fe1fff801c0cc6b2f1d6d4f7c0e9f3225a6 OP_EQUAL
- address
- 38Bt8XhMcE7bYtxLAbDazTAPCtab62fzkw